Wiseman Mncube to release music and star in a new series

by Bongiwe Mati
Picture: Instagram

Is there anything that Wiseman Mncube cannot do? This is a question that lingered in people’s minds after seeing a post from the Nkalakatha: The Life of Mandoza actor stating he is to debut a Kwaito song soon.

The song sampled on his social media post features musician Emza and is titled Mshoza iBhoza. Listening to the song’s lyrics which highlight the late Kwaito queen Nomasonto ‘Mshoza’ Maswanganyi’s greatness, one can be forgiven for suggesting that it may be a tribute song.

The actor, according to entertainment commentator Phil Mphela, has also landed a role in an upcoming series that is set to replace Gomora when it comes to a halt.
